Abstract:
In the present work we study the complex formation of Cu(II) with PVA by FTIR, XRD, FE-SEM, HRTEMand Visible Spectroscopy. The PVA-Cu(II) complexes were synthesized in a alkaline solution of PVA by addition ofcopper sulfate solution fallowed by heating. Coordination of Cu(II) ions with hydroxyl (O–H) groups of PVA preventsaggregation of particles and therefore nano-sized particles embedded in PVA matrix are formed. Complex formation ofPVA with cupric ions effects on crystalinity of products and an amorphous PVA-Cu(II) composite is obtained. In thefollowing, the antibacterial activity of the as-prepared PVA–Cu(II) complexes was examined against Gram-positivebacteria (Bacillus thuringiensis) and Gram-negative bacteria (Escherichia coli) and results show excellent antibacterialactivity of the complexes against both Gram-positive and Gram-negative bacteria.
